Artificial Intelligence Applications in Geotechnical Risk Management have become increasingly significant in today's market, especially in the UK. According to a recent study by PwC, AI is expected to contribute up to £232 billion to the UK economy by 2030, with the potential to transform various industries, including geotechnical engineering. In the field of geotechnical risk management, AI applications offer advanced tools for analyzing and predicting potential hazards, such as landslides, soil erosion, and foundation failures. By utilizing machine learning algorithms, AI can process large amounts of data quickly and accurately, providing valuable insights for decision-making and risk mitigation strategies.
